The Indiana Fever vs Chicago Sky was one of the five games scheduled for July 27. Both teams took the court without their star players in the lineup; Angel Reese was out with a back injury, and Caitlin Clark with a groin injury.
One of the highlights for the Sky was Rachel Banham’s offensive explosion against Indiana. The 5-foot-10 guard went off for a season-high 26 points on 8-of-15 shooting, to go along with six three-pointers, one rebound, five assists and a block in 36 minutes of action.
